What are the Blackjack Side Bets?

The side bets are optional wagers placed in addition to your main Blackjack bet (you can only play them together with a main bet, it is not possible to only play a side bet). They offer a chance to win extra money based on the combination of your cards and the dealer's up card, separate from whether you win or lose the main hand.

How to Play Side Bets

Placing a side bet is usually straightforward. Look for a designated area on the Blackjack table with markings for different side bets. Place your desired chip amount on the specific bet you want to wager on before the deal commences.

Important Note: Side bets typically have a higher house edge (casino's advantage) compared to Blackjack itself. This means, in the long run, the casino has a greater chance of profiting from side bets.

The Most Popular Side Bets

While specific side bets might vary slightly between casinos, here are some commonly found options:

21:3

21:3 focuses on creating a winning poker hand using your two initial cards and the dealer's up card. Payouts are based on the hand formed (e.g., Flush, Straight, Three of a Kind)

Perfect Pairs

Perfect Pairs wagers on whether your two initial cards form a matching pair. Payouts increase for same-suit pairs and perfect pairs (same suit and rank).

Insurance

Insurance is offered only when the dealer's up card in an Ace. Taking insurance typically costs half your original bet, but it only pays 2 to 1 if the dealer has a Blackjack.

Lucky Ladies

This bet focuses on whether your two initial cards are both Queens. Payouts can vary, but it typically offers a higher reward than a regular pair in Perfect Pairs.

Are Side Bets Right for You?

Side bets can be a fun way to add some excitement to your Blackjack game, but it's crucial to understand the risks involved. Here's what to consider:

Advantages

Increased Excitement:
They can add an extra layer of thrill to your Blackjack experience by introducing additional winning possibilities.

Potential for Bigger Wins:
Some of these bets offer payouts that are much higher than a standard Blackjack win, especially for rare hand combinations like Suited Trips (with a payout of 100:1).

Disadvantages

Higher House Edge:
As mentioned earlier, the house edge on side bets is typically much higher than in Blackjack itself. This means, over time, you're more likely to lose money on these bets compared to focusing on basic Blackjack strategy.

Distraction from Core Strategy:
Focusing too much on side bets can distract you from applying basic Blackjack strategy (hitting, standing, doubling down, splitting) in your main hand. This can negatively impact your overall Blackjack gameplay.

Play for entertainment

If you view side bets purely for entertainment and understand the house edge is not in your favor, occasional small wagers can be enjoyable.

While Blackjack is a game of both strategy and chance, side bets are only based on luck. They further increase the house edge. It is important to play responsibly, prioritize basic strategy, and just enjoy the game.
